How A Saco Septic System Works

From Toilet To Tank To Drainfield

After flushing a toilet the solids and liquids travel down a pipes line into the septic tank. The septic tank is a vault, which traps solid waste and enables clear liquid to flow through to the drainfield. Inside the septic tank solids and liquids separate into 3 layers. The leading layer is called the residue layer it consists of floatables including: fats, oils, grease, soaps, and phosphates. The middle layer is the liquid layer and the bottom layer is the sludge layer. The sludge layer includes heavy particles of raw material which breakdown through an anaerobic process. The clear water exits the tank through an outlet baffle and is distributed into the drainfield which absorbs the water.
